Transaction 8284a16ae3a147e24d6a1a03db4656aa974ea7150bcd2da58e76afdd91f44c72

2 Input
2 Outputs
  • 8284a16ae3a147e24d6a1a03db4656aa974ea7150bcd2da58e76afdd91f44c72:0
  • value  180000000
    address  16wB12KmF6sTyp8V7XBJDFyG5EVvLhGGch
  • 8284a16ae3a147e24d6a1a03db4656aa974ea7150bcd2da58e76afdd91f44c72:1
  • value  305221858
    address  34NRoKBRK8y1tvKdN6XZE2Wodqb5YfmCV9